About « 錺 KAZARI KANAGU »
The 錺 (KAZARI KANAGU), a type of metal craft, is often used for Buddhist devotional objects. With the evolution of people’s lifestyles, this traditional metal accessory craft has gradually developed a new design aspect beyond the original decoration of temples, shrines, Buddhist altars, mikoshi, etc., allowing the art of metal engraving to be integrated into everyday life and become an exquisite and meaningful decoration of their lifestyle.

KAZARIKANAGU ARTIST TAKEUCHI
Naoki Takeuchi
Born in 1982 in Kyoto, Mr. Takeuchi is in charge of the family business - KAZARIKANAGU TAKEUCHI, which mainly produces and repairs decorative metal accessories for Buddhist altars, shrines, and temple hardware. In 2020, he launched his own brand “錺之 KAZARINO” and, the same year, became the representative director of Takeuchi Co. The brand’s slogan is “Decoration has a mysterious power,” aiming to help people live happier lives through decorative accessories and to continue developing more applications of Kazari Kanagu in various fields.
ITO METAL ENGRAVING WORKSHOP
Established around 1920, this unique manufacturing workshop is located in Nagoya, Aichi Prefecture, Japan. It specializes in the handmade production and engraving of golden metal scissors and is one of the few workshops of its kind remaining in Japan. The current owner and representative is Mr. Mitsuhiro Ito, the third-generation successor.
Mr. Ito was born in 1943 and joined the family business in 1965, where he apprenticed under his father, Mr. Kinjiro Ito. Since then, he has worked diligently behind the scenes, contributing to the production of metal components used in traditional Japanese Buddhist altars, religious items, shrines, and temples.

USAGE & CARE
The color of the brass may change depending on the user and environment, but this is also its unique characteristic. The oxide is harmless. Simply wipe with Brass Polish to restore the brass’s original shine. Without any surface treatment, we hope each product will retain its individual marks through constant use by its owner.
